Re: and a question about editing maps..
: : First the map q:



: : How do I actually copy a couple of map screens from another dmod to another?



In Dinkedit, in the mode where you can see all the purple and red tiles, move the cursor over the map# you wish to change.  Now press L.  Enter in the line c:\program files\dink smallwood\name of d-mod where the map you want is\.

Don't forget the trailing backslash.

Press enter.  Now that map will show up, move the cursor to the map# you wish to import and press enter.  Tahdah...



Warning... I experienced some problems with this.

If you try to press space(to get the "map" view) once you've imported new map#s, Dinkedit might crash.
